Tech Index is written and maintained by Hassan Jan, a frontend developer based in Malakand, Pakistan. I work primarily with web development and the MERN stack, and this site is where I document what I actually use and test.

Before anything goes live, it gets reviewed by someone with hands-on experience in the relevant area. If it’s a complex tutorial, it gets additional eyes from a specialist in that stack.

What We Cover

Web Development
Tutorials for Next.js, React, Node.js, Hugo, and modern deployment platforms, covering everything from local setup to production.

Error Documentation
The Error Repository is a catalog of common development errors with working solutions. Each entry includes the exact error message, what causes it, and solutions ranked by how well they actually work.

System Optimization
Guides for Windows, macOS, Linux, Android, and iOS. Network troubleshooting, performance tuning, and software configuration.

Technical Analysis
Coverage of development tools, platform changes, and technologies that affect day-to-day work.

How We Approach Quality

Every tutorial is tested across the platforms where it applies. Windows, Linux, macOS, Android, iOS, wherever it’s relevant. Each solution documents where it was tested so you know what you’re working with.

Articles are reviewed by working developers and IT professionals before publication. Nothing gets published based on theory alone.

Software changes, and tutorials that worked two years ago often do not work today. Each guide shows its last verification date, and things get updated when they need to be.

How I Write

Every tutorial includes step-by-step instructions with complete code examples, exact error messages with specific fixes, troubleshooting sections for the issues that come up most, and before-and-after examples where they help.

What I try to avoid: generic advice with no real commands, tutorials built on outdated versions, explanations that never get to the point, and solutions that skip the steps that actually matter.

Technical Background

Frontend: React, Next.js, Hugo, Tailwind CSS, responsive design
Backend: Node.js, Express, MongoDB, API development
Deployment: Vercel, Netlify, GitHub Pages, CI/CD workflows
Tools: Git, VS Code, terminal workflows, development environments
Systems: Cross-platform configuration and troubleshooting

Why This Site Exists

Most developers hit the same walls. Documentation that assumes you already know what you’re trying to learn. Tutorials that skip setup. Answers scattered across dozens of forum threads. Solutions from 2022 that simply do not work anymore.

Tech Index exists to consolidate tested solutions into guides that are actually complete. When you follow a tutorial here, the troubleshooting has already been done.

Contact

Email: [email protected]
Location: Malakand, Pakistan

For technical questions, tutorial requests, or collaboration, reach out at the email above.

Connect:
Twitter/X | GitHub


Founded 2025 | Based in Pakistan | Serving developers worldwide